[. . . ] To the MIC IN socket Stereo microphone (commercially available) 5 Press the 06 button. q Recording will start. To interrupt a recording Press the 06 button whilst recording. q To resume recording, press the 06 button again. The track number will be increased by one each time you interrupt a recording. To stop recording Press the · s/:OFF button. To write recorded contents on the MiniDisc Press the · s/:OFF button whilst in the stop mode. Auto power save When the unit is used in a place exposed to much vibration, sound skipping can be decreased by cancelling the auto power save function. (Battery will drain faster. ) What is auto power save function? Auto power save function automatically adjusts the sound skip memory storage to be from 5 to10 seconds depending on playback conditions, this saves battery power. If the MiniDisc unit is used in areas of much vibration it may be necessary to fix the sound skip memory to 10 seconds "Psave OFF (PS off)" this will improve performance under difficult conditions but uses more power.
